Fixed Inductors

A fixed inductor is a device used to store and control electrical energy in a circuit. It consists of a coil of wire wound around a core. The core is typically steel, iron, ferrite, or some other material that can conduct magnetic flux. The coil is usually wrapped around the core in a specific manner, such as from side to side or in a figure 8 pattern. The inductor is formed when electric current flowing through the coil creates a magnetic field. This magnetic field is responsible for storing and controlling the electrical energy.
